Understanding emergency
Understanding emergency electrical in Fremont
A deeper look at how Fremont conditions shape the emergency electrical work owners actually need.
Power loss in a Fremont home or commercial building has different causes at different points in the electrical system, and the licensed emergency response must identify the correct failure point before attempting any restoration. A complete power loss with the utility meter showing voltage at the service entrance is a panel or main breaker failure. A partial power loss affecting specific circuits only may be a breaker failure, an arc fault, or a wiring failure downstream of the panel. A loss that coincides with a burning smell or visible sparking is an active safety emergency where isolation of the affected circuit is the first priority, not restoration of power. Bridgepoint's emergency electricians work through a systematic fault isolation protocol before any restoration is attempted. That protocol protects the property and the occupants. Federal Pacific Stab Lok panels in Fremont's 1960s and 1970s homes present a specific emergency protocol. A Stab Lok breaker that has failed in the trip position cannot be reset safely.
Restoration of power through that panel requires either bypassing the failed breaker with a temporary jumper, which is not a safe long term solution, or replacing the panel. Bridgepoint's emergency electricians assess the panel condition and present the replacement option with flat rate pricing before any temporary measures are employed. The goal is to restore power safely, not to defer a panel replacement that is going to be required regardless. For Fremont commercial buildings in the Central District that carry original 1960s and 1970s distribution panels with aluminum feeders, an emergency power loss may involve a loose feeder connection at the main distribution panel creating resistance heat that tripped the main. That finding requires infrared confirmation of the feeder connection temperature before restoration. Bridgepoint's commercial emergency response includes infrared scanning capability for exactly this scenario. What should I do when my Fremont home loses power completely?+
First verify whether neighboring properties also lost power. If the loss is isolated to your property, call Bridgepoint at 1-855-910-9090 and do not attempt to reset a sparking or smoking panel.
Are Federal Pacific Stab Lok panel emergencies handled differently?+
Yes. Bridgepoint's emergency electricians follow a specific protocol for Federal Pacific panels, including panel replacement assessment before any restoration attempt, because Stab Lok breakers have documented trip failure modes.
